In
continuous search for a better method of estimating the population mean in
double sampling techniques, with advantageous properties than some existing
ones and to address the problem of efficiency thereon, a generalized efficient
family of ratio estimator of population mean under double sampling techniques
is suggested using information on a single supplementary variable. Members of
the suggested family of estimator were obtained by modifying the values of the
scalars associated with the suggested estimator. These estimator and its
members were then transformed to an expanded form, from where their properties
such as Biases, relative biases, Mean Square Errors (MSEs), and Optimal Mean
Square Errors (OMSEs) were derived to the second order of Taylor series
approximation. Theoretical underpinnings and conditions for measuring
efficiency of an estimator over its competitor estimators were established and
validated with some natural population data sets. The results showed that the
generalized efficient family of ratio estimators in double sampling techniques
produced smaller MSEs which is an indicator of appreciable gain in efficiency
and dominance over some existing ratio estimators and were therefore deemed to
provide a better substitute whenever priority is placed on efficiency.
